Fig. 5: The levels of UDP-glucuronic acid are high in the uxs1 mutants and low in the suppressor strains.

From: Moderate levels of 5-fluorocytosine cause the emergence of high frequency resistance in cryptococci

Fig. 5

Nucleotide sugars were analyzed as described under “Methods”. Relative amounts of UDP-glucuronic acid were determined in strains derived from WM276 (a) and KN99α (b). The experiments were repeated three times and data are presented as mean values ± standard deviation. One-way ANOVA with Tukey’s test for multiple comparisons (ns = not significant, ***p < 0.0002, and ****p < 0.0001).
